Scott Niedermayer - NJ

46095.jpg

2007 Conn Smythe Trophy Winner
5x NHL All Star Game Participant
4x Stanley Cup Champion
8x Top 13 Norris Voting(1, 2, 2, 5, 10, 10, 12, 13)
10x Top 16 AS Voting(1, 2, 2, 4, 9, 12, 12, 13, 14, 16)
3x Top 9 Hart Voting(7, 8, 9)
6x Top 12 Goals among D(7, 8, 9, 12, 12, 14)
8x Top 16 Assists among D(1, 2, 2, 3, 5, 11, 12, 16)
7x Top 14 Points among D(1, 2, 3, 3, 6, 12, 14)
5x Top 8 Goals among D in Playoffs(3, 4, 5, 7, 8)
5x Top 10 Assists among D in Playoffs(1, 3, 3, 8, 10)
5x Top 6 Points among D in Playoffs(1, 3, 4, 5, 6)
1st in Assists, Points among all players 03 Playoffs
2x Olympic Gold Medalist(2002, 2010)
2004 World Championships Gold Medalist
Captain of 2010 Olympic Gold Medalist Team Canada
New Jersey Devils Captain, 2004
Anaheim Ducks Captain, 2005-2007, 2008-2010
